1 Kad je napokon došao dan Pedesetnice, svi su bili zajedno na istome mjestu.
Now when the day of Pentecost had come, they were all together in one place.
2 I eto iznenada šuma s neba, kao kad se digne silan vjetar. Ispuni svu kuću u kojoj su bili.
Suddenly there came from the sky a sound like the rushing of a mighty wind, and it filled all the house where they were sitting.
3 I pokažu im se kao neki ognjeni razdijeljeni jezici te siđe po jedan na svakoga od njih.
Tongues like fire appeared and were distributed to them, and one sat on each of them.
4 Svi se napuniše Duha Svetoga i počeše govoriti drugim jezicima, kako im već Duh davaše zboriti.
They were all filled with the Holy Spirit, and began to speak in other languages, as the Spirit enabled them to speak out.
5 A u Jeruzalemu su boravili Židovi, ljudi pobožni iz svakog naroda pod nebom.
Now there were dwelling in Jerusalem Jews, devout people from every nation under the sky.
6 Pa kad nasta ona huka, strča se mnoštvo i smetÄe jer ih je svatko čuo govoriti svojim jezikom.
When this sound was heard, the crowd came together, and were bewildered, because everyone heard them speaking in his own language.
7 Svi su bili izvan sebe i divili se govoreći: “Gle! Nisu li svi ovi što govore Galilejci?
They were all amazed and marveled, saying, "Look, are not all these who speak Galileans?
8 Pa kako to da ih svatko od nas čuje na svojem materinskom jeziku?
How do we hear, everyone in our own native language?
9 Parti, Međani, Elamljani, žitelji Mezopotamije, Judeje i Kapadocije, Ponta i Azije,
Parthians, Medes, Elamites, and people from Mesopotamia, Judea, Cappadocia, Pontus, Asia,
10 Frigije i Pamfilije, Egipta i krajeva libijskih oko Cirene, pridošlice Rimljani,
Phrygia, Pamphylia, Egypt, the parts of Libya around Cyrene, visitors from Rome, both Jews and proselytes,
11 Židovi i sljedbenici, Krećani i Arapi - svi ih mi čujemo gdje našim jezicima razglašuju veličanstvena djela Božja.”
Cretans and Arabians: we hear them speaking in our tongues the mighty works of God."
12 Svi su izvan sebe zbunjeno jedan drugog pitali: “Što bi to moglo biti?”
They were all amazed, and were perplexed, saying one to another, "What does this mean?"
13 Drugi su pak, podrugujući se, govorili: “Slatkog su se vina ponapili!”
Others, mocking, said, "They are filled with new wine."
14 A Petar zajedno s jedanaestoricom ustade, podiže glas i prozbori: “Židovi i svi što boravite u Jeruzalemu, ovo znajte i riječi mi poslušajte:
But Peter, standing up with the eleven, lifted up his voice, and spoke out to them, "You men of Judea, and all you who live in Jerusalem, let this be known to you, and listen to my words.
15 Nisu ovi pijani, kako vi mislite - ta istom je treća ura dana -
For these are not drunk, as you suppose, seeing it is only nine in the morning.
16 nego to je ono što je rečeno po proroku Joelu:
But this is what has been spoken through the prophet Joel:
17 “U posljednje dane, govori Bog: Izlit ću Duha svoga na svako tijelo i proricat će vaši sinovi i kćeri, vaši će mladići gledati viđenja, a starci vaši sne sanjati.
'And it will be in the last days, says God, that I will pour out my Spirit on all flesh; and your sons and your daughters will prophesy, and your young men will see visions, and your old men will dream dreams.
18 Čak ću i na sluge i sluškinje svoje izliti Duha svojeg u dane one i proricat će.
And even on my servants, both men and women, I will pour out my Spirit in those days, and they will prophesy.
19 Pokazat ću čudesa na nebu gore i znamenja na zemlji dolje, krv i oganj i stupove dima.
And I will show wonders in the sky above, and signs on the earth beneath; blood, and fire, and billows of smoke.
20 Sunce će se prometnut u tminu, a mjesec u krv prije nego svane Dan Gospodnji velik i slavan.
The sun will be turned into darkness, and the moon into blood, before the great and glorious day of the Lord comes.
21 I tko god prizove ime Gospodnje bit će spašen.”
And it will be that whoever will call on the name of the Lord will be saved.'
22 “Izraelci, čujte ove riječi: Isusa Nazarećanina, čovjeka kojega Bog pred vama potvrdi silnim djelima, čudesima i znamenjima koja, kao što znate, po njemu učini među vama -
"Men of Israel, hear these words. Jesus the Nazorean, a man approved by God to you by mighty works and wonders and signs which God did by him in the midst of you, even as you yourselves know,
23 njega, predana po odlučenu naumu i promislu Božjem, po rukama bezakonika razapeste i pogubiste.
him, being delivered up by the determined counsel and foreknowledge of God, by the hand of lawless men, crucified and killed;
24 Ali Bog ga uskrisi oslobodivši ga grozote smrti jer ne bijaše moguće da ona njime ovlada.
whom God raised up, having freed him from the pains of death, because it was not possible that he should be held by it.
25 David doista za nj kaže: Gospodin mi je svagda pred očima jer mi je zdesna da ne posrnem.
For David says concerning him, 'I saw the Lord always before me, for he is at my right hand, that I should not be shaken.
26 Stog mi se raduje srce i kliče jezik, pa i tijelo mi spokojno počiva.
Therefore my heart was glad, and my tongue rejoiced, and moreover my flesh also will dwell in hope;
27 Jer mi nećeš ostaviti dušu u Podzemlju ni dati da pravednik tvoj truleži ugleda. (Hadēs g86)
because you will not abandon my soul in Sheol, neither will you allow your Holy One to see decay. (Hadēs g86)
28 Pokazat ćeš mi stazu života, ispuniti me radošću lica svoga.
You made known to me the paths of life. You will make me full of joy in your presence.'
29 Braćo, dopustite da vam otvoreno kažem: praotac je David umro, pokopan je i eno mu među nama groba sve do današnjeg dana.
"Brothers, I may tell you freely of the patriarch David, that he both died and was buried, and his tomb is with us to this day.
30 Ali kako je bio prorok i znao da mu se zakletvom zakle Bog plod utrobe njegove posaditi na prijestolje njegovo,
Therefore, being a prophet, and knowing that God had sworn with an oath to him that one of his descendants would sit on his throne,
31 unaprijed je vidio i navijestio uskrsnuće Kristovo: Nije ostavljen u Podzemlju niti mu tijelo truleži ugleda. (Hadēs g86)
he foreseeing this spoke about the resurrection of the Christ, that neither was he left in Sheol, nor did his flesh see decay. (Hadēs g86)
32 Toga Isusa uskrisi Bog! Svi smo mi tomu svjedoci.
This Jesus God raised up, to which we all are witnesses.
33 Desnicom dakle Božjom uzvišen, primio je od Oca Obećanje, Duha Svetoga, i izlio ga kako i sami gledate i slušate.
Being therefore exalted by the right hand of God, and having received from the Father the promise of the Holy Spirit, he has poured out this, which you see and hear.
34 Ta David nije bio uznesen na nebesa, a veli: Reče Gospodin Gospodinu mojemu: 'Sjedi mi zdesna'
For David did not ascend into the heavens, but he says himself, 'The Lord said to my Lord, "Sit by my right hand,
35 dok ne položim neprijatelje tvoje za podnožje nogama tvojim!
until I make your enemies a footstool for your feet."'
36 Pouzdano dakle neka znade sav dom Izraelov da je toga Isusa kojega vi razapeste Bog učinio i Gospodinom i Kristom.”
"Let all the house of Israel therefore know certainly that God has made him both Lord and Christ, this Jesus whom you crucified."
37 Kad su to čuli, duboko potreseni rekoše Petru i drugim apostolima: “Što nam je činiti, braćo?”
Now when they heard this, they were acutely distressed, and said to Peter and the rest of the apostles, "Brothers, what should we do?"
38 Petar će im: “Obratite se i svatko od vas neka se krsti u ime Isusa Krista da vam se oproste grijesi i primit ćete dar, Duha Svetoga.
Peter said to them, "Repent, and be baptized, every one of you, in the name of Jesus Christ for the forgiveness of your sins, and you will receive the gift of the Holy Spirit.
39 Ta za vas je ovo obećanje i za djecu vašu i za sve one izdaleka, koje pozove Gospodin Bog naš.”
For to you is the promise, and to your children, and to all who are far off, even as many as the Lord our God will call to himself."
40 I mnogim je drugim riječima još svjedočio i hrabrio ih: “Spasite se od naraštaja ovog opakog!”
With many other words he testified, and exhorted them, saying, "Save yourselves from this crooked generation."
41 I oni prigrliše riječ njegovu i krstiše se te im se u onaj dan pridruži oko tri tisuće duša.
Then those who received his word were baptized. There were added that day about three thousand souls.
42 Bijahu postojani u nauku apostolskom, u zajedništvu, lomljenju kruha i molitvama.
They continued steadfastly in the apostles' teaching and fellowship, in the breaking of bread, and prayer.
43 Strahopoštovanje obuzimaše svaku dušu: apostoli su činili mnoga čudesa i znamenja.
Fear came on every soul, and many wonders and signs were done through the apostles.
44 Svi koji prigrliše vjeru bijahu združeni i sve im bijaše zajedničko.
All who believed were together, and had all things in common.
45 Sva bi imanja i dobra prodali porazdijelili svima kako bi tko trebao.
They sold their possessions and goods, and distributed them to all, according as anyone had need.
46 Svaki bi dan jednodušno i postojano hrlili u Hram, u kućama bi lomili kruh te u radosti i prostodušnosti srca zajednički uzimali hranu
Day by day, continuing steadfastly with one accord in the temple, and breaking bread at home, they took their food with gladness and singleness of heart,
47 hvaleći Boga i uživajući naklonost svega naroda. Gospodin je pak danomice zajednici pridruživao spasenike.
praising God, and having favor with all the people. The Lord added to their number day by day those who were being saved.
